Hi,
Before we head into the changelog I want to once again thank you all for your ongoing support of MCJukebox. We've just reached over 3,000 downloads on Spigot and we're now receiving over 900,000 requests to the API a week; that's incredible.
I've been busy with exams as you may have heard, but after helping several users on the
support@mcjukebox.net email a few features were heavily requested and I snuck them in to this quick update while nobody was looking:
- We've removed the deprecated (usage not recommended) legacy play method from the API. This means nothing for usual server owners, but if you're using a plugin (that hooks into MCJukebox) which hasn't been updated in a while it may no longer work. We're sorry, promise!
- /jukebox region list - lists all of the regions currently setup. Not yet paginated for long lists, so mainly only useful on development servers with a few regions. An improved version will follow.
- You can now use the @a selector in the music or sound command, even when you're doing this in chat or via the console. This allows for whole server broadcasts, useful for live events
- We've added another parameter to the /jukebox music command - it now follows the format /jukebox music <username> <url> <fadeDuration> <looping>. That's right, you can now choose to play music which doesn't loop forever!
Finally, due to the increase in usage we're seeing a lot more activity on the web server. Currently we're doing just fine, but if you've been considering donating or have been using MCJukebox a lot every little helps. We're trying to keep things running as quickly as possible while making sure all of the main features stay free.
If you're interested in donating, simply click the credit card icon on the left of the admin panel or drop us an email if you'd rather make one directly.
Happy Jukeboxin'